Great half day tour
We had a great experience with Kamilo and Hugo. They shared a lot about things along the ride and the mountain area. They gave us info on our activity options at Montserrat. They take you from parking and through the Basílica and then you have a couple hours to go on trails, take the funicular, explore the markets or spend extra time in the main part of the Basílica. The bus was air conditioned and comfortable. We enjoyed this tour. They pick you up and drop off by the train station and you see some of the Barcelona waterfront on the bus ride. We were glad we didn’t drive as it looked like little to no parking and what parking there was would be a long walk up a pretty steep hill. The bus parking was very close.

While Barcelona has a ton to see and do within its city limits, there's plenty to do within day-tripping distance of the Catalan city. The Montserrat range is among the most popular Barcelona day trips, owing to its beautiful rock formations and historic basilica. Another popular option is the Costa Brava, known for its compact fishing villages and sea views. Guided day tours from Barcelona frequently combine Costa Brava time with a visit to nearby Girona, a medieval settlement with a gorgeous cathedral and cobblestoned streets.
